Constanza Novick’s penetrating and refreshing first feature thoughtfully contemplates the intricate nature of human relationships with a wry, comedic, and profoundly feminine gaze.
Romina and Florencia, both 11 years old, spend all their time together, sharing dance routines, a love for gymnast Nadia Comănici, and their first crush. By their early 20s, their paths have greatly diverged, with Romina having a child and Flor living abroad as a successful novelist. Novick traces the women’s evolving relationship as they each go through different life stages, showing their complicity, intimacy, as well as their competitiveness, through subtle gestures, glances, and pauses.
